Создание интуитивно понятных интерфейсов является одной из ключевых задач при разработке цифровых продуктов. Такие интерфейсы помогают пользователю быстро и эффективно взаимодействовать с системой, получая необходимую информацию или выполняя нужные действия.
Первое, на что стоит обратить внимание при создании интерфейсов, — это целевая аудитория продукта. Понимание ее потребностей и ожиданий позволит создавать более удобные решения. Важно учитывать возрастную категорию пользователей, уровень их технической подкованности и контекст использования продукта. Анализ пользовательских сценариев и проведения тестов с реальными пользователями помогут выявить точки, требующие особого внимания в дизайне интерфейса.
Простой и лаконичный дизайн — еще один важный аспект, влияющий на удобство использования интерфейса. Не перегружайте страницы лишними элементами и информацией, оставляя только самое необходимое. Оптимальное использование пространства улучшает восприятие и снижает вероятность ошибок.
Структура интерфейса должна быть логичной и последовательной. Это позволяет пользователю легко ориентироваться в продукте, переходя между различными его частями. Применение единого стиля для всех элементов интерфейса делает взаимодействие более интуитивным и предсказуемым.
Цветовая гамма играет значительную роль в восприятии интерфейсов. Хорошо подобранные цвета могут направить внимание пользователя и упростить навигацию. Используйте не более трех-четырех основных цветов, уделяя внимание их сочетанию и контрастности. Яркие акценты можно использовать для привлечения внимания к ключевым элементам.
Читаемость текста — еще один критически важный фактор. Выбирайте шрифты, которые легко читаются, и учитывайте достаточный размер текста. Интервал между строками и буквами позволяет глазам легче различать слова, снижая нагрузку при чтении.
Оцените обратную связь от пользователей. Ваши интерфейсы могут выиграть от активного общения с аудиторией. Обратная связь способствует постоянному улучшению и адаптации под изменяющиеся запросы пользователей.
Особое внимание также стоит уделить скорость загрузки приложения. Замедленная реакция интерфейса может отрицательно сказаться на восприятии продукта в целом. Оптимизация графических элементов и кода позволяет добиться более быстрых ответов системы на действия пользователя.
Итак, создание интуитивно понятных интерфейсов — это сложная, но необходимая часть разработки любого продукта. Фокус на потребностях пользователя, простота и минимализм, внимательное отношение к деталям и улучшение на основе обратной связи помогут достичь высоких стандартов качества.